This supplement has been used in connection with the following health conditions:
Used for Amount Why Pre- and Post-Surgery Health20 grams daily
[3 stars] Studies have shown that using glutamine-enriched formulas after surgery increased immune cell activity, shortened hospital stays, improved nutritional status, and reduced infections.Athletic Performance and Post-Exercise Infection5 grams after exercise, then again two hours later
[2 stars] The amino acid glutamine may benefit athlete's immune systems. Double-blind trials giving athletes glutamine reported 81% having no subsequent infection compared with 49% in the placebo group.Diarrhea136 mg per pound of body weight
[2 stars] Glutamine appears to be beneficial for diarrhea by improving the health of the intestinal lining, rather than by affecting the immune system.HIV and AIDS Support and Preservation of Lean Body Mass
(Arginine, HMB)1.5 grams of HMB, 7 grams of L-glutamine, and 7 grams of L-arginine twice per day
[2 stars] The combination of glutamine, arginine, and HMB may prevent loss of lean body mass in people with AIDS-associated wasting.Immune Function and Post-Exercise InfectionRefer to label instructions
[2 stars] A study giving athletes glutamine, an amino acid important for immune system function, reported significantly fewer infections with glutamine.Alcohol Withdrawal
(L-Tyrosine, Multivitamin, Phenylalanine, Tryptophan)Refer to label instructions
[1 star] In double-blind research, alcoholics treated with L-tyrosine combined with DLPA (D,L-phenylalanine), L-glutamine, prescription L-tryptophan, plus a multivitamin had reduced withdrawal symptoms and decreased stress.
Alcohol WithdrawalRefer to label instructions
[1 star] Animal and double-blind human research has shown that this amino acid reduces desire for alcohol and anxiety levels.GastritisRefer to label instructions
[1 star] The amino acid glutamine is a main energy source for cells in the stomach and may increase blood flow to this region.HIV and AIDS SupportRefer to label instructions
[1 star] The amino acid glutamine is needed for the synthesis of glutathione, an important antioxidant that is frequently depleted in people with HIV and AIDS.Peptic UlcerRefer to label instructions
[1 star] Glutamine, an amino acid, is the main energy source for cells that line the small intestine and stomach. Supplementing with it may help people overcome peptic ulcers.Glutamine is the most abundant amino acid (protein building block) in the body and is involved in more metabolic processes than any other amino acid. Glutamine is converted to glucose when more glucose is required by the body as an energy source. It serves as a source of fuel for cells lining the intestines. Without it, these cells waste away. It is also used by white blood cells and is important for immune function.
